说实话工控入门第一步一定要搞定步进电机控制。很多刚入行的朋友刚开始都很懵线不知道怎么接、拨码看不懂、程序不知道怎么写。调试的时候电机不转、原地抖动、反转、丢步心态直接崩掉。今天给大家分享一套西门子S7-200 SMART DM542驱动器 57步进电机实操案例。没有晦涩难懂的专业术语接线、拨码、IO分配、程序逻辑一次性讲透零基础照着做也能调试成功一、项目概述本次实操我们使用西门子S7-200 SMART PLC作为主控搭配DM542驱动器、57两相步进电机。依靠PLC高速脉冲控制电机启停、正反转、调速。本文所有参数、接线、程序都经过实测验证直接照搬就能用。二、全套硬件配置清单序号硬件名称型号数量作用说明1西门子PLCS7-200 SMART1台脉冲发送、逻辑控制2步进驱动器DM5421台驱动电机运转调节电流与细分3步进电机57HS22-A1台执行旋转动作输出扭矩动力将西门子smart200plc固定在板子上并按照接线表接上线。三、DM542步进驱动器硬件参数将DM542固定在接线板上并按照接线表接线。3.1 驱动器电气参数给大家整理了DM542常用参数简单看懂就行不用死记硬背。参数说明最小值典型值最大值单位输出电流1.0—4.2A输入电源电压183648VDC控制信号输入电流71016mA步进脉冲频率0—200KHz3.2 驱动器拨码设置重点本次使用的57HS22-A步进电机额定电流2.2A拨码千万别乱拨照着下面来就行- SW3拨至ON精准匹配电机2.2A额定电流避免电机发热、烧坏- SW4、SW5拨至ON调节细分让电机运转更顺滑、噪音更小- 剩下的拨码保持出厂默认即可。温馨提醒拨码一定要断电调节通电拨动容易烧坏驱动器触点得不偿失。四、57步进电机详细参数本次实操采用雷赛57步进电机扭矩足、性价比高是工控现场最常用的一款电机。参数整理如下品牌雷赛型号57HS22-A产地广东产品认证CCC额定电流2.2A额定电压214V额定转矩2.2N.M额定转速800rmp极数8极类型交直流两用电动机五、PLC设置及I/O地址分配表最后点击生成。PLC I/O地址分配本次程序逻辑尽量做简单输入输出一目了然新手一眼就能看懂没有复杂多余的点位。输入地址功能作用输出地址功能作用I1.5设备启动信号Q0.0高速脉冲输出I1.0电机正转指令Q0.2电机方向控制I1.1电机反转指令——六、完整硬件接线表实操通用版重点提醒S7-200 SMART是晶体管输出脉冲信号一定要串限流电阻防止电流过大击穿驱动器光耦这点千万别偷懒PLC端子接线去向备注说明M、M1、M224V负极公共端负极L、L224V正极供电正极Q0.0驱动器PUL串联2K限流电阻Q0.2驱动器DIR串联2K限流电阻PUL-24V负极脉冲公共负极DIR-24V负极方向公共负极A、A-电机第一组线圈一组相通线B、B-电机第二组线圈一组相通线电机接线小技巧电机一共4根线用万用表测量相通的两根线为一组线圈。A、B相接反不会烧电机只是转向相反调换两根线就能修正新手不用害怕接错。七、PLC程序编写思路7.1 编程逻辑本次案例我们用最简单的MOV传送指令高速脉冲指令没有复杂逻辑。靠传送指令赋值脉冲频率、脉冲数量搭配方向点位切换轻松实现电机启停、正反转。7.2 程序编写步骤1. 初始化利用MOV传送指令给脉冲寄存器设置基础运行频率2. 启动判定按下I1.5设备进入待命状态3. 正转逻辑触发I1.0Q0.2置低Q0.0输出脉冲电机正转4. 反转逻辑触发I1.1Q0.2置高Q0.0输出脉冲电机反转5. 数据改写随时修改脉冲数量、频率实现调速、定长控制。小知识点S7-200 SMART的Q0.0是专用高速脉冲口最高支持100KHZ完全满足57电机日常调速使用。八、新手调试常见注意事项给大家总结几个新手最容易踩的坑调试前多看一眼一次调试成功1. 电阻别省信号端必须串2K电阻防止烧坏驱动器2. 断电拨码通电拨动拨码容易烧蚀电路板3. 电机抖动不转优先检查电流拨码、信号线正负极4. 转向相反直接调换A相或者B相任意一组电机线5. 注意干扰电机动力线远离信号线避免高频干扰导致丢步。